Meadows At Springbrook
Meadows At Springbrook is a retirement facility located in ONALASKA in the 54650 zip code area. Some of the services it may offer to Wisconsin seniors include 46 senior apartments, assisted living, memory care and senior living units. Full list of services and amenities that may be offered by Meadows At Springbrook can be seen below.
Address: 861 CRITTER CT, Onalaska, Wisconsin 54650
County: LACROSSE County
Capacity: 46 senior citizens
Licence# 12121

What is the cost structure of retirement communities like Meadows At Springbrook?
The cost of retirement communities such as Meadows At Springbrook can vary widely based on several factors. These factors include location, the type of community (e.g., independent living, assisted living, or memory care), the size of the living space, and the range of services and amenities provided. Monthly fees typically cover accommodation, meals, utilities, maintenance, and some level of healthcare services. Some communities may also require an entrance fee or a buy-in fee, which can be a significant upfront cost. It's crucial to thoroughly review the pricing structure and contracts before choosing a retirement community to ensure you understand all associated costs and payment options.
